Preferred Label : Percutaneous Aortic Valve Replacement;
NCIt definition : A procedure performed to replace a narrowed and calcified aortic valve in patients
unable to withstand open chest surgery. A bioprosthesis is advanced through the vessels
with a catheter up to the diseased native aortic valve. Once the catheter is positioned
in the opening of the aortic valve it releases the bioprosthesis at the mid part of
the aortic valve.;
